Secret Turtle Room — Bowling Alley Oddity
Easter EggsThere’s a hidden turtle shrine by the arcade/bowling alley. Grab the turtle figure from the playground and carry it to the small marking on the wall next to the lanes. Place it just right and a door reveals a cozy turtle hangout. It’s pure vibes and bragging rights, nothing game-changing—but that’s the charm.
Space Update Surprise — The Dancing Space Turtle
Easter EggsIn orbit, six hidden buttons are scattered around spots like the Space Emporium and stations. Hit all six and you’ll spawn a secret island featuring a dancing space turtle. Think of it as the cosmic cousin of the main planet’s dancing crab—just harder to trigger and very screenshot-worthy.
How to Rebuild the Crashed UFO
Easter EggsAt the mountain research base sits a crashed saucer you can actually fix. Gather four parts and slot them in:
- Battery from high storage crates (expect some climbing).
- Keys from scientists via a four-digit code sequence.
- Fuel can found around the facility.
- Electrical fuse tucked in the complex.
Solve a few light puzzles, do some vertical platforming, and the UFO becomes yours—plus you snag the Scientist outfit on the way.

Move Like a Pro — Bunny Hops and Diagonal Dashes
HintsWant to outrun your friends without a vehicle?
- Bunny hop: Hold jump while moving forward for a speed bump.
- Diagonal movement: Aim around a 45° angle to squeeze extra speed.
- Combine both for the fastest foot travel.
These tricks shine in Wobble Run and tight timers. Practice the rhythm and you’ll feel the difference.
Master the Grab — Controls That Make Physics Behave
HintsWobbly Life is all about your wobbly arms.
- Left trigger = left arm. Right trigger = right arm. Use both to stabilize big objects.
- For vehicles, each type handles differently. Helicopters use triggers for altitude control—practice smooth climbs and gentle set-downs.
- You only “die” by drowning in deep water. You’ll respawn at the nearest bus stop, no big penalty.
Get comfy with two-handed grabs and you’ll crush jobs and puzzles.

Ghost Pet — Solo-Friendly Unlock Route
GuidesA surprisingly deep quest for a spooky companion.
- Clear the Jungle Temple: solve orb puzzles to reach the tombstone.
- Haul the tombstone to the mining facility.
- Feed it into the grinder to create ghost essence.
- Use the essence to unlock the Ghost Pet for purchase.
Watch item despawn timers and plan your path. It's designed for co-op, but solo is totally doable with smart staging.
